首页 >电脑 >matlab如何使用自己编的函数
用户头像
小明同学生活达人
发布于 2024-11-19 06:14:13

matlab如何使用自己编的函数

matlab如何使用自己编的函数?

浏览 2610902收藏 8

回答 (1)

用户头像
知识达人专家
回答于 2024-11-19 06:14:13

在Matlab中,调用内置函数进行数据处理和分析非常便捷,但有时我们需要使用自己编写的函数来扩展Matlab的功能。本文将介绍如何在Matlab中使用自定义函数的步骤和一些实用技巧。 总结来说,使用自定义函数主要分为三个步骤:编写函数文件、保存函数文件、以及在脚本或命令窗口中调用函数。 首先,编写自定义函数需要遵循一定的格式。在Matlab中,函数文件应以关键字“function”开头,后接输出变量和等号,再后面是函数名及其输入参数。例如:     function [output1,output2] = myFunction(input1,input2)     % 这里是函数的注释部分     ...     end 其次,保存函数文件时,文件名必须与函数名一致,且存储在Matlab的搜索路径中。这样,在调用函数时,Matlab才能正确找到并执行它。 详细来说,以下是具体的操作步骤:

  1. 打开Matlab编辑器,输入上述格式的函数代码。
  2. 保存文件时,确保文件名与函数名相同,例如“myFunction.m”。
  3. 在脚本或命令窗口中调用函数,只需输入函数名和相应的输入参数即可,如:     result = myFunction(input1,input2); 此外,还有一些技巧可以帮助提高自定义函数的使用效率:
  • 在函数文件的第一行使用“clear all”清除所有变量,避免潜在的命名冲突。
  • 利用 varargin 和 varargout 参数,使函数能够接受任意数量和类型的输入输出。
  • 在函数内部使用 try-catch 块来处理错误,使函数更加健壮。 最后,总结一下,通过遵循上述步骤和使用一些实用技巧,可以轻松地在Matlab中使用自定义函数,从而拓展Matlab的功能,让数据处理和计算更加高效。 希望本文对您有所帮助!
回答被采纳

评论 (2)

用户头像
小明同学1小时前

非常感谢您的详细建议!我很喜欢。

用户头像
小花农45分钟前

不错的回答我认为你可以在仔细的回答一下

当前用户头像

分享你的回答